Step 1
Make the sauce. In a small bowl, whisk together the cornstarch and water to make a cornstarch slurry. Combine the cornstarch slurry, honey, soy sauce, minced garlic, rice vinegar, and red pepper flakes (if using) in a small saucepan over medium-low heat. Stir over heat until the sauce is thick enough to coat the back of a spoon, about 3-4 minutes. Remove from heat and set aside while you make the chicken wings.
Step 2
In a large bowl, toss the chicken wings, flour, salt, pepper, and paprika. The wings will have a very thin coating of this mixture. Shake off any excess.
Step 3
Preheat your air fryer to 380℉ for 4-5 minutes.
Step 4
Spray your air fryer basket with cooking spray, then place the chicken wings inside in a single layer.
Step 5
Cook the chicken wings at 380℉ for 20 minutes, turning the wings after 10 minutes. At the end of the cook time the wings should be brown and crispy.
Step 6
In a large bowl, toss together the wings and the sauce. Garnish with green onion and sesame seeds before serving.
